 .if defined(WITH_KDE)
 KDE_SUFFIX=	-kde
-USE_KDELIBS_VER=3
-CONFIGURE_ARGS+=--with-kde
-CONFIGURE_ENV+=	KDEDIR="${LOCALBASE}"
+USE_KDELIBS_VER=4

I think you want 'USE_KDE4= kdelibs automoc4' here. Since USE_KDE4 does not 
imply Qt4, you need to add the following two lines for any KDE4 port [1]:
USE_QT_VER=	4
QT_COMPONENTS=	qmake_build moc_build rcc_build uic_build

-USE_QT_VER=	3
-PLIST_SUB+=	GUI_NAME=qt
+USE_QT_VER=	4
+QT_COMPONENTS=	qmake_build moc_build rcc_build uic_build xml gui linguist

linguist component is usually used for creating l10n files and then it should 
be build only dependency: linguist_build
